The paper first quantifies the scope of cryptocurrency pump and dump on Discord and Telegram, two extensively well-liked group messaging platforms with 130 million customers and 200 million users respectively. Feder, Amir & Gandal, Neil & Hamrick, JT & Moore, Tyler & Mukherjee, Arghya & Rouhi, Farhang & Vasek, Marie, 2018. "The Economics of Cryptocurrency Pump and Dump Schemes," CEPR Discussion Papers 13404, C.E.P.R. We locate that the coin's rank (market place capitalization/volume) is the most important element in figuring out the profitability of the pump: pumping obscure coins (with low volume) is much extra lucrative than pumping the dominant coins in the ecosystem. We then examine which things that have an effect on the "good results" of the pump, as measured by the percentage boost in price tag near the pump signal. We identified 3,767 distinctive pump signals advertised on Telegram and another 1,051 various pump signals advertised on Discord throughout a six-month period in 2018. The schemes promoted more than 300 cryptocurrencies. This must raise concerns amongst regulators. When the fundamentals of the ruse have not changed in the last century, the current explosion of nearly 2,000 cryptocurrencies in a largely unregulated atmosphere has drastically expanded the scope for abuse. This paper examines a pervasive tactic lengthy recognized to monetary markets: pump and dump schemes. Both platforms can manage massive groups with thousands of users, and they are the most well known outlets for pump and dump schemes involving cryptocurrencies. In Pennsylvania and quite a few other regions around the world waste coal and acid mine drainage (AMD) is a single of the largest sources of pollution. While numerous have been focused on the environmental issues stemming from outdated reports and maps, a number of ESG-friendly cryptocurrency mining firms have been generating moves in the business. Stronghold Digital Mining is a Pennsylvania-primarily based operation that leverages waste coal to power digital currency miners. Stronghold’s operations convert waste coal into alternative power in order to mine bitcoin and other cryptocurrencies. Stronghold’s major operation web-site situated at the Scrubgrass Generating Plant in Pennsylvania requires the waste coal and utilizes it to not only mine cryptos like BTC, but it also donates the cleaned-up land back to regional communities. Because precipitation combines with coal waste, the AMD can pollute nearby waterways and threaten aquatic life.<br><br>Connected: Is Bitcoin Seriously as Terrible for the Atmosphere as Some Assume?
